Update: Graveyard burns man from Crawley still in critical condition
Detectives from East Surrey CID appealed for information after the man, in his twenties, was found in the grounds of St Bartholomew’s Church, in Church Road, at around 9pm on February 17.
Parishioners, who were having a meeting in the church at the time, saw the fire through the upstairs window and ran to help.

They wrapped the man in a damp blanket and stayed with him until emergency services arrived.
A Surrey Police spokesman said: “He was taken by ambulance crews to St George’s Hospital for treatment to serious burns and remains in a critical condition.
“An investigation was launched following the incident and several vital witnesses came forward as a result.
